Prepare to be captivated by the allure of a true survivor! The legendary 1969 Mercury Marauder X-100 has resurfaced, showcasing its high-performance legacy within the brand’s full-size lineup. This rare gem, one of just 5,645 produced that year, stands as a testament to automotive excellence. Currently listed on Craigslist in Burlington, Wisconsin, this remarkable specimen retains its originality, making it a remarkable find for enthusiasts. The seller is seeking $35,000 for this pristine Marauder, a price that reflects its exceptional condition and undeniable appeal.

According to the seller, this Marauder X-100 was acquired from the nephew of its first owner, and the car remains mostly untouched since its creation. The Cream Ivory factory paint, now well into its fifth decade, retains its lustrous shine, demonstrating the car’s meticulous care. With perfectly aligned panels and an absence of rust, it’s evident that this Mercury has been sheltered from the elements. Even the vinyl top has stood the test of time, further highlighting the car’s remarkable preservation.

Under the hood lies the heart of this Marauder—the mighty 429 engine, standard on the X-100 model. Producing an impressive 360 horsepower and a staggering 480 foot-pounds of torque, this powerhouse guarantees an exhilarating ride. Complementing the engine’s prowess are the C6 Automatic transmission and 9-inch Ford rear end, ensuring a seamless and thrilling driving experience. The seller proudly states that this Marauder has only clocked 56,000 miles, with comprehensive documentation and receipts to substantiate its genuine mileage.

Step inside, and you’ll be greeted by a well-preserved interior that perfectly complements the car’s exterior charm. The pristine white seats and door trim panels exude timeless elegance. Notably, this Marauder features a console and floor shifter, enhancing its sporty character. Even the seat belt buckles have their dedicated resting place—a thoughtful detail. While we don’t have a glimpse of the undercarriage, the seller mentions recent upgrades, including a new stainless steel exhaust system, replaced springs, and the availability of a new gas tank and sending unit for potential fuel injection.
